I'm experiencing an issue upon startup with unexpectedly high sample values being read serially.
The data is being fed from a PIC (18F2550) 10-bit ADC sampled at 1kHz and it is sending the samples out through the UART protocol (19,200 baud rate). We expect values between 0-1023 to be coming from the UART. When these high values occur (up to 2^16-1), a little wiggle on the potentiometer ADC fixes this issue and the data plots as expected.
My main.vi illustrates my main applications initial flow, it is preconfigured through the Serial Configure block, it is just not shown there.
The serialreadtointeger.vi also expects 2 bytes at the com port. High byte has 6 MSb's equal to 0 with the last two LSb's being equal to the MSb's of the data sample with the remaining low byte containing the 8 LSb's of the sample adding up to 10 bits.

That is sounding like you have a bug in the pic code.
To me, this looks very much like you data is getting out of sync. You really should add something (a sync word, termination character, and/or checksum) to make sure you are getting the data in the proper format.
